Transaction 26120ca9dd283d907e319241b06d1bf7c69590e6b9443756c373fc0d898c9efb

block
32eb61a97f727793251e29c2cd9f5de18c71707766eb58652f0afe8cd89d7cd3

38 Inputs

2 Outputs